What do DMX512, LP6, LP16, and RP42 have in common? Mitch Hefter. In this powerhouse episode, the legendary standards-maker returns to break down the protocols, practices, and pitfalls of lighting controls — from entertainment tech to architectural chaos.
💡 Highlights include:
- The wild world of dimming methods and how your fixtures communicate
- LP6’s total rewrite: 600+ pages of lighting control wisdom
- RP42 decoded — finally, a way to know what “dimmable” actually means
- The difference between 0–10V and 1–10V (yes, it matters)
- Upcoming changes to common standards and how you can get involved
Whether you're a designer, distributor, or just tired of guessing what “line voltage dimmable” really means — this episode is your decoder ring.
